Form 4: SoftBank Sells 5.59M Symbotic Shares

Sentiment:

Statement of Changes in Beneficial Ownership


SVF Sponsor III (DE) LLC has disposed of 5,590,000 shares of Symbotic Inc. common stock at an average price of $50.415.

Summary

  • SVF Sponsor III (DE) LLC sold 5,590,000 shares of Symbotic Inc. (SYM) Class A Common Stock.
  • The transaction occurred on May 27, 2026.
  • The shares were sold at a price of $50.415 per share.
  • The reporting entity is identified as a 'Former 10% Owner' of the issuer.
